Maximize Vertical Space with Smart Shelving
Utilize wall space by installing floating shelves, pegboards, or tiered racks to store utensils, spices, and small appliances. Vertical storage reduces floor clutter and keeps essentials within easy reach, creating a cleaner, more functional layout.
Multi-Functional Furniture for Small Kitchen Hubs
Opt for built-in cabinets, foldable tables, or kitchen islands with hidden storage. These versatile pieces serve dual purposes—dining, prep, or storage—without sacrificing precious square footage.
Drawer Dividers and Pull-Out Systems for Precision
Organize drawers with custom dividers and pull-out systems to separate cutlery, small tools, and pantry items. This structured approach prevents spillage and makes locating everyday items a breeze.
Under-Shelf Baskets and Overhead Racks for Hidden Storage
Install under-shelf baskets for bags or small containers and overhead racks for pots, baking sheets, or seasonal items. These often-overlooked spaces add capacity without expanding kitchen footprint.
